Hey, thought I'd mention that Sigma Chi installed Santa Clara, Lambda Gamma; UC-Merced, Lambda Delta, and New Haven, Lambda Epsilon last year. Also reinstalled Gettysburg, Theta; in addition to what has already been mentioned. Also, it just reinstalled Maryland, Gamma Chi last month.

Just to update everyone. Sigma Chi will be conducting NCIs (New Chapter Initiatives) at three campuses next semester: Univ of New Hampshire, Cal State Long Beach, and Carnegie Mellon. Cal State Long Beach is a rechartering effort.

The Sigma Chapter of Sigma Chi will return this coming Saturday, May 8th to the Princeton University campus after approxiamtely 128 years of inactivity! 36 new Brothers will be initiated after having worked diligently for almost two years to bring this day to fruition.
